What fundamentally is a dollar and who actually controls it? On this episode of the Odd Lots podcast, journalist (and current Ph.D. candidate in financial history), Brendan Greeley tells Joe Weisenthal and Tracy Alloway why the dollar is a lot older than you might suspect and goes way beyond the US and implicates the whole world.
